Episode Staying Present and Building a Meaningful Life Cover

Staying Present and Building a Meaningful Life

What does it really mean to be present as an entrepreneur? In this podcast episode, Dr. Ethné Swartz, Professor in the Department of Management, has a discussion with entrepreneur and philanthropist Edwin Feliciano. This reflective conversation emphasizes how presence, patience, and mindset have shaped Edwin’s entrepreneurial journey from purchasing his first property at 22 to leading major business turnarounds. Guided by Dr. Swartz’ questions, Edwin shares lessons learned over decades of experience, including the importance of listening and building trust, managing risk without losing focus, and why true success extends beyond financial gain. He also discusses practical habits for staying grounded, leading with integrity, and intentionally designing a meaningful life while navigating uncertainty. A powerful conversation for students, entrepreneurs, and anyone looking to lead with clarity and intention in a fast-paced world.

Episode Talk Smart: Speaking with Power & Poise Cover

Talk Smart: Speaking with Power & Poise

Communications coach Simon de Deney shares his journey from acting to helping people become better communicators, offering practical techniques to overcome presentation anxiety. His unique background provides valuable insights into how theater techniques can transform business presentations and help people engage audiences more effectively. • The fear of public speaking stems from the emotional intensity and vulnerability it creates • Presentation nerves can be managed through "inside out" (mental focus) and "outside in" (physical techniques) approaches • Choose a positive word like "inspire" or "entertain" to guide how you want to come across • Square breathing (4 counts in, hold 4, out 4, hold 4) reduces anxiety and improves vocal quality • Body language signals confidence—avoid protective postures or overcompensation • Stand in the "classical position" with relaxed posture as your default stance • The "I'm important, you're important" mindset creates balanced presenter-audience connection • Our brains evolved to learn through stories—"storytelling is learning for free" • Perfect your opening and closing lines since audiences remember first and last impressions • Record practice sessions and review them with a friend for valuable feedback If you found this content valuable, please subscribe and share this with a friend.
